Zi Collection, Middle Volume
Radical: Person (rén)
Kangxi Stroke Count: 7
Page Number: 98, Entry 05
In Guangyun (Guǎngyùn), Jiyun (Jíyùn), Yunhui (Yùnhuì), and Zhengyun (Zhèngyùn), the pronunciation is shào. It means to walk with great care. It is also written as 紹 (shào).
Furthermore, in Zhengyun, the pronunciation is sháo. In Shuowen Jiezi (Shuōwén Jiězì), it states: "In ancestral temples, sháo and mù refer to the arrangement of spirit tablets. The father's tablet is sháo, facing south; the son's tablet is mù, facing north." Now it is commonly written as 昭 (zhāo).
